Consultation on the Introduction of Inshore Vessel Monitoring Systems for all licensed British fishing boats under 12 metres in length operating in English waters

Closed 14 Nov 2018

Opened 4 Oct 2018

Overview

Defra are seeking your views on the introduction of Inshore Vessel Monitoring Systems for all licensed British fishing boats under 12 metres in length operating in English waters.

This consultation seeks to gain public views on the proposal to introduce Inshore Vessel Monitoring Systems (I-VMS) for all licensed British fishing boats under 12 metres in length operating in English waters (with English boats also covered outside of English waters). Defra proposes to make this a legislative requirement by means of a statutory instrument.
